[edit]Etymology
[edit]Inherited from Prakrit 𑀚𑀼𑀡𑁆𑀡 (juṇṇa) + Middle Indo-Aryan -𑀓- (-ka-), from Sanskrit जूर्ण (jūrṇá, “old, decayed”), variant of जीर्ण (jīrṇa). Cognate to Hindustani جُونا / जूना (jūnā), Konkani जून (jūn), Marathi जुने (june), Odia ଜୁନା (junā), and Punjabi ਜੁੱਨ (junna)
Pronunciation
[edit]- (Standard Gujarati) IPA(key): /ˈd͡ʒu.nũ/
Adjective
[edit]જૂનું • (jūnũ)
- old, ancient, antiquated
- જૂની ગુજરાતી ― jūnī gujrātī ― Old Gujarati
- (by extension) hardened, experienced
- જૂનો ચોર ― jūno cor ― a hardened thief
- જૂનો પાપી ― jūno pāpī ― a hardened sinner
Declension
[edit]Declension of જૂનું | |||||||||||
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
nominative | oblique/vocative/instrumental | locative | |||||||||
singular | plural | singular | plural | ||||||||
masculine | જૂનો (jūno) | જૂના (jūnā) | જૂના (jūnā) | જૂના (jūnā) | જૂને (jūne) | ||||||
neuter | જૂનું (jūnũ) | જૂનાં (jūnā̃) | જૂના (jūnā) | જૂનાં (jūnā̃) | જૂને (jūne) | ||||||
feminine | જૂની (jūnī) | જૂની (jūnī) | જૂની (jūnī) | જૂની (jūnī) | |||||||
